Understanding Division: The Basics

Division is one of the four basic arithmetic operations (along with addition, subtraction, and multiplication). It's essentially the process of splitting a quantity into equal parts. Think of it like sharing cookies: if you have 12 cookies and want to share them equally among 3 friends, you'd divide 12 by 3 (12 ÷ 3 = 4), giving each friend 4 cookies.

The components of a division problem are:

  • Dividend: The number being divided (the total quantity).
  • Divisor: The number you're dividing by (the number of groups or parts).
  • Quotient: The result of the division (the amount in each group).
  • Remainder: The amount left over if the division isn't exact.

In our problem, "What divided by 6 equals 4?And ", we're given the divisor (6) and the quotient (4). We need to find the dividend.

Solving "What Divided by 6 Equals 4?"

To solve this, we need to reverse the division process. The relationship between the dividend, divisor, and quotient is:

Dividend ÷ Divisor = Quotient

We can rearrange this formula to find the dividend:

Dividend = Quotient × Divisor

Now, let's plug in the values we know:

  • Quotient = 4
  • Divisor = 6

Therefore:

Dividend = 4 × 6 = 24

So, the answer to "What divided by 6 equals 4?" is 24.

Visualizing the Solution

Let's visualize this using a simple example. Imagine you have 24 candies. You want to divide them equally among 6 friends. How many candies does each friend get? Now, you would divide 24 by 6 (24 ÷ 6 = 4), resulting in each friend receiving 4 candies. This visually demonstrates the relationship between the dividend (24), the divisor (6), and the quotient (4).

2. Working with Fractions:

Let's try a problem involving fractions: "What divided by 2/3 equals 3/4?". Remember that dividing by a fraction is the same as multiplying by its reciprocal:

Dividend = Quotient × Divisor

Dividend = (3/4) × (3/2) = 9/8

Which means, 9/8 divided by 2/3 equals 3/4.

Practical Applications of Division

Division isn't just an abstract mathematical concept; it's a vital tool used extensively in daily life and various professions. Here are a few examples:

  • Sharing Resources: Dividing resources equally among a group of people (e.g., sharing candy, splitting a bill, dividing tasks).
  • Calculating Unit Prices: Determining the price per unit of an item (e.g., cost per ounce, price per kilogram).
  • Averaging Data: Finding the average value of a dataset (e.g., average score, average speed).
  • Scaling Recipes: Adjusting ingredient amounts in recipes to serve more or fewer people.
  • Engineering and Construction: Calculating material quantities and proportions.
  • Finance: Calculating interest rates, loan payments, and investment returns.

Understanding division allows you to confidently tackle these and many other real-world problems.
